Key Moment – On lap 78, Josh Wise stopped in the grass on the inside of the exit of the Bus Stop. Rather than throw a local caution to give Wise an opportunity to refire the car and continue on, NASCAR threw a full-course caution. As a result, AJ Allmendinger and Marcos Ambrose drew immensely closer …

Update (3:04 a.m.): Local police have confirmed that an incident at Canandaigua Motorsports Park in Canandaigua, N.Y., on Saturday night (Aug. 9) involved NASCAR driver Tony Stewart. According to police in a press conference at around 3 a.m. ET – and later reiterated in a press release – Stewart made contact with a driver who …
